Cabinet Use Requirements
■ Intended for use in a garage.
■ Maximum weight limit is 45 lbs (20 kg) for the shelf.
■ Maximum weight limit is 30 lbs (13 kg) for the drawer.
■ Maximum weight limit is 300 lbs (136 kg) for the cabinet.

Align back panel (P5) with the holes in the top (P2). Using seven
Phillips-head screws (F3c), attach back panel (P5) to the top (P2)
and sides (P1 and P3) as shown. Do not tighten screws completely.
NOTE: Back panel (P5) will slightly overlap back panel (P6) 2.
Using two Phillips-head screws (F3c), attach the upper back
panel (P5) to the lower back panel (P6) as shown. Completely
tighten all back panel screws starting with the sides and
continuing with the top, middle, and bottom.

Complete the Assembly
Make sure there is a bolt or screw in each hole of the cabinet frame.
Move the cabinet to its nal location.
Place a level on the inside shelf, and if necessary, level the cabinet by adjusting the height of the leveling legs (P7). Turn to the left to
raise or to the right to lower the leveling leg.
If the doors are not aligned, loosen all the screws attaching the door hinge to the cabinet.
Adjust door to the desired height, and fully tighten the screws.
